The NCDB data cycle focuses on moving data from collection through processing to analysis and evaluation. It begins with inviting hospitals to submit data, then cleaning and validating that data, and finally analyzing it to produce quality metrics and benchmarks. Publishing annual hospital ratings falls outside these internal data-handling steps; it’s a dissemination or external reporting activity rather than a core part of the NCDB’s cycle.
